The `hornbill-sync` service is extremely chatty at INFO level, emitting roughly 40k lines per minute under normal load at the Delverton cluster. To keep ingestion costs sane, we apply head-based sampling before logs reach the Pelham aggregator. Set `LOG_SAMPLE_RATE=0.05` for production; staging can run at `1.0` for full fidelity. Sampling decisions are deterministic per trace ID, so related lines stay together. The aggregator authenticates every shipper, and the sampler will refuse to start without its credential, which goes on the next line.

secret setting of taduf-bahip: COURIER_KEY5=49c55

**Capacity note — Vellastra dispatch simulator.** For the eng sync: simulating the 40-car Marrowgate tower at 10x speed saturates one worker at roughly 9k rider events/sec, so we'll shard by bank rather than by floor. Memory stays flat if the event ring is sized correctly. The knobs we propose locking in are these.

tuning table, hahof-tafop:
RATE_LIMITS = {
    "ulaix": 10,
    "wenath": 1,
}

Ticket #2907 — Signature check fails on report builder export

Support: customers exporting from the Tallyvane report builder see a signature verification error after the sorting-stability patch. The patch changed row ordering in grouped exports, which altered the serialized payload, so exports signed before the patch now fail verification against cached manifests. Advise customers to regenerate reports; old exports cannot be re-verified. Fresh exports are signed with the key below.

signing key of fadug-haweg = bky19_x2JJNa4RuE34mQa9TgK